Address N8X11wrNLsuxMcvdCYnQ8PxBQzvgDJ1qvU

Total received 46.60829512 NMC
Total sent 46.60829512 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Dec. 29, 2022, 2:18 p.m. 666c3a13c… 645075 46.60829512 NMC 0.00000000 NMC
Dec. 29, 2022, 1:34 p.m. 9125c739b… 645073 46.60829512 NMC 46.60829512 NMC